Basic properties that will be used:


\log_ab^n=n\log_ab


x^(1/n)=\sqrt[n]x


\log_aa=1

All of these expression can be written to match on or more of the patterns above.


19.\quad\log_5\sqrt[4]{25}=\log_5(5^2)^(1/4)=\frac14\log_55^2=\frac12\log_55=\frac12


21.\quad9\ln e^3+4\ln e^5=27\ln e+20\ln e=27+20=47


23.\quad2\log_3√(27)=2\log_3(3^3)^(1/2)=\log_33^3=3\log_33=3


25.\quad4\log_2\sqrt8=4\log_2(2^3)^(1/2)=2\log_22^3=6\log_22=6


27.\quad\log_3\sqrt[6]{243}=\log_3(3^5)^(1/6)=\frac16\log_33^5=\frac56\log_33=\frac56
